Vans Japan Era “Denim Pack”

We’ve seen a variety of recent Vans releases opt for the soft brown leather accents commonly called ‘caramel’ or ‘peanut butter’.   And with Primitive’s OTW Bedford release still up in the air, it looks like this new release from Off the Wall’s Japanese division will be the first style with the aforementioned golden touch featuring a denim upper.  The Vans Era ‘Denim Pack’ brings together raw indigo and black denim uppers with vegetable tanned brown hits and a plaid-checked sockliner and should arrive at select Far East retailers shortly.  Let us know how these compare to similar styles we’ve seen in 2012 and stick with Sneaker News to see if they make it stateside.  via HS
